Emaar denies offering 10-yr visa to UAE investors

Dubai – Mubasher: Emaar Properties has denied planning to offer 10-year visas to investors in six large ongoing residential projects in Dubai.

"Emaar refutes the report by a section of the media that it will provide 10-year visas to investors,” Emaar said in a statement.

On Tuesday, Al Bayan newspaper, citing sources familiar with the matter, reported that the Dubai-based developer was intending to provide a 10-year residence to investors, and their families, in six real estate projects under development.

It said the projects included in the plan were those in Dubai Creek Harbour and Downtown Dubai.

The Emirati real estate firm revealed it has no role regarding the issuance of visas, noting that it issued the statement to “clarify any misunderstanding that might have been created by the said reports.”

Al Bayan also reported that the multi-year visa was part of a stimulus package launched by the UAE in June in a bid to attract more investors.

In June, the UAE Cabinet decided to allow 100% foreign ownership of UAE-based companies as well as residency visas for up to 10 years for investors and professionals and their families.
